WebWe generally determine the correct size water heater for your home based on the number of people. The more family members and people in the house, the larger the tank capacity you need. 1-2 people will require a 23 to 36-gallon water heater. 2-4 people will require a 36 to 46-gallon water heater. 3-5 people will require a 46 to 56-gallon water ... WebJan 31, 2024 · Get your replacement water heater element and O ring ready. Place the O ring over the threads of your screw-in heater element and secure it. Now, place the new element into the opening. Then, turn it in a clockwise direction. Use your water heater element wrench to fully secure it and make sure it won’t leak when the tank is refilled. 9.
